NEW ULM, MN – The oldest family-owned brewery in Minnesota, August Schell Brewing Company, announced today that their visitor’s center addition is finished, and the brand-new taproom is open. The taproom features 20 taplines full of Grain Belt and Schell’s fan favorites, a giant Deer Brand mural, and a shady patio out back.  

Since 1860, Schell’s Brewery has been rooted in tradition while still committing to innovation. “We wanted to make sure that while we take this step forward, we still were paying homage to our German roots and remembering what got us here,” Ted Marti, President of Schell’s mentioned in reference to the taproom. “We can’t wait to enjoy it with everyone!”
